WebAbiotic factors, and their control in an ecosystem can be seen throughout the coral reefs. Necessary Abiotic Factors: Water Temperature- 23-29 degrees Celsius. Saltinity- 32-40%. Water Depth- 25m or less. … Web3.5% is the average salt content in seawater and the salinity levels in the Great Barrier Reef average at approximately 35 parts/1000. WebA reef is a ridge or shoal of rock, coral or similar relatively stable material, lying beneath the surface of a natural body of water. Many reefs result from natural, abiotic (non-living) processes such as deposition of sand [citation needed] or wave erosion planing down rock outcrops.
